Rural Village – Singhada is a rural village located in the state of Madhya Pradesh, India. It is primarily an agricultural community, offering a glimpse into traditional Indian village life.

Best time to go
Post-Monsoon, Winter – The best time to visit is typically during the post-monsoon season (October to November) when the landscape is lush and green, or during the winter months (December to February) when the weather is cooler and more pleasant for outdoor activities.
